The alphanumeric grid is made up of what?

The alpha-numeric grid uses both numbers and letters the identify the coordinates of each cell. Numbers are used across one row or column and letters are used across the opposite row or column.

How do you use Alphanumeric?

Alphanumeric grids has numbers on its x axis and has letters on its y axis.to read an alphanumeric grid you have to read the number before the letter,a way to remember that is to "crawl before you climb".

What do spreadsheet applications do?

A spreadsheet is a computer application that simulates a paper, accounting worksheet. It displays multiple cells that together make up a grid consisting of rows and columns, each cell containing alphanumeric text, numeric values or formulas.
